The Halych station is located in the Ivano-Frankivsk region on the railway line Uzhhorod – Ternopil. It was built in 1873 and opened for passenger traffic on November 25 of the same year. The first train that departed from Halych station was also interesting in that it was serviced by a worker from the station, as the driver was preparing the train for departure. Halych station is an important railway hub through which trains travel to various corners of Ukraine and international destinations.
